An improved Strichartz estimate for systems with divergence free data
Abstract
Using the div-curl inequalities of Bourgain-Brezis [?MR2057026] and van Schaftingen [?MR2078071], we prove an improved Strichartz estimate for systems of inhomogeneous wave and Schrodinger equations, for which the inhomogeneity is a divergence-free vector field at each given time. The novelty of the result is that one can allow L1x norms of the inhomogeneity in the right hand side of the estimate.
